The Arlington ISD Board convened a public hearing May 1 on the district’s End of Year (EOC) Accelerated Instruction program to review its effectiveness under Texas Education Code §29.081. Chief Academic Officer Dr. Steven Wurtz conducted the presentation; Secretary Brooklyn Richardson opened the hearing at 7:47 p.m. and closed it at 8:07 p.m. The minutes record that there were no public speakers.
Dr. Wurtz’s presentation was recorded in the board minutes as an informational review required by state statute; the minutes do not provide detail on diagnostics, specific student counts, or program outcomes in this summary. The district noted compliance with TEC §29.081 by holding the hearing and making the presentation to the board. Because no members of the public registered comments at the hearing, the board received the presentation with no public testimony recorded in the minutes.
